Output 3f52daa5b06c7beccd3ca01e35f92ff91c77d6d8aeccebb4f781ee72df8f3271:3

value
4512076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2db3e119a41cf68b6a7f6f856ad2c4270543929b OP_EQUAL
address
35rfpQfXhrbLj4vudBzeQJv4z3XY2gSnNm
transaction
3f52daa5b06c7beccd3ca01e35f92ff91c77d6d8aeccebb4f781ee72df8f3271
confirmations
270930
spent
true